The origin of the conflict
Rumors of conflict between The Rock and Vin Diesel began to appear from the time Fast & Furious 8 (2017) was filmed. At that time, The Rock suddenly posted a post on social media, insinuating that some of his male colleagues in the film crew were “unprofessional” and “fake men”. Although he did not mention the name, all eyes immediately turned to Vin Diesel – the “captain” of the series.
Many sources said that the conflict arose from the two stars’ big egos, both wanting to be the center of the Fast & Furious brand. The Rock, with his global reputation and outstanding box office appeal, was seen as the “rescue” factor for the series. Meanwhile, Vin Diesel considered Fast & Furious his own “brainchild” and refused to be overshadowed.

Public arguments
Vin Diesel once tried to calm down by claiming that the conflict was just “creative differences”. However, The Rock did not hesitate to fight back. He once frankly declared that he “never” returned to the main Fast & Furious series if Vin Diesel was still there. This led to the decision to separate the character Hobbs into the project Hobbs & Shaw with Jason Statham – a direct blow to Vin Diesel’s reputation as the leader of the series.
